(1)The definitions in this subsection apply throughout this section unless the context clearly requires otherwise.
(a)"Nonprofit organization" means any:
(i)Organization described in section 501(c)(3) of the internal revenue code of 1986 (26 U.S.C. Sec. 501(c)(3)) and exempt from tax under section 501(a) of the internal revenue code; or
(ii)Not-for-profit organization that is organized and conducted for public benefit and operated primarily for charitable, civic, educational, religious, welfare, or health purposes.
